“The event-driven VBA concepts were explained exceptionally well. I can now automate workbook actions and reduce manual Excel work significantly.”
Michael Turner (Operations Analyst)Excel VBA Automation Course: Master Events, Macros & Custom Functions
Master Excel automation using advanced VBA functions, events, and macros. Build custom formulas, automate repetitive tasks, and handle workbook and worksheet events with real-world case studies and downloadable templates.
Topics Covered:
Workbook events, worksheet events, application events, VBA event handling, enabling and disabling events, user forms, input validation, custom functions, macro automation, and more.
Relevant Career Paths:
Intern, Analyst, Associate, Manager, Executive, and more.
- 3+ Hours
- Excel Templates
- Certification
- 1-Year Access
“A highly practical course for anyone working with Excel automation. The lessons on worksheet and application events were especially useful in my reporting workflows.”
Sophia Martinez (Reporting Specialist)Before you leave, claim the Summer Sale offer and continue directly to discounted checkout.
VBA Events First. Custom Automation Next. Industry-Ready Always.
The course begins with workbook and worksheet events, then moves into VBA code for custom functions, user forms, input validation, and macro automation - all with downloadable practice templates.
A Structured VBA Learning Path - From Events to Full Automation
The curriculum is organised into clearly sequenced modules that build on each other - beginning with foundational Excel events and advancing steadily into custom automation, user forms, and macro programming.
Preview the learning experience before you enroll.
Get a feel for how this course blends VBA coding theory with hands-on Excel practice - before you commit. Each preview lesson reflects the practical, case-study-driven style used throughout the full course.

Directed by a CFA & FRM-certified Excel training expert with 20+ years of experience
Dheeraj Vaidya, CFA, FRM
Co-Founder, WallStreetMojo · View LinkedIn profile →
Dheeraj Vaidya holds both CFA and FRM certifications and brings over 20 years of professional training experience to this course. He designed as an Equity Analyst at leading global institutions including JPMorgan and CLSA. Dheeraj supervised the creation of the Excel Events Automation Using Advanced VBA Functions Course to give working professionals a structured, practitioner-led path to mastering Excel VBA automation - the skill set that makes you the go-to person for data tasks in any organisation.
From Manual Spreadsheet Work to Advanced Excel VBA Automation
Excel VBA automation is now a core workplace skill demanded across every industry - and professionals who can build event-driven macros and custom formulas stand out at every career level.
Is this course right for you?
This course is designed for people who already have basic Excel skills and are ready to step up - it is not a beginner's introduction to Excel.
This course is built for:
This course is NOT for:
Ready to automate Excel and become the go-to VBA expert at your workplace?
Get the complete course for ₹1,999 — save ₹2,000, today only.
The Excel VBA Automation Course Built for Real Workplace Results
This course goes beyond syntax - it teaches you how Excel events, user forms, macros, and custom VBA functions work together in actual data environments, using downloadable templates and real-world case studies from the start.
Structured Event-First Curriculum
The course begins with workbook, worksheet, and application events - building your VBA foundation in the correct sequence before advancing to custom functions and macro automation.
Practical VBA Coding Throughout
Every concept is applied through code - you write VBA to handle events, validate inputs, design forms, and automate macros, not just watch theory being explained.
Real Templates and Case Studies
Downloadable Excel templates and real-world references are embedded throughout, so you practice in the same environment you will work in professionally.
High-Quality Training at an Accessible Price
At ₹1,999 (50% OFF), this course delivers 3+ hours of expert-led VBA content, templates, certification, and one year of access — significant value for a single course investment.
This Excel VBA automation course does not just teach you functions - it transforms how you think about and operate Excel, so you can build automated workflows, validate data accurately, and confidently handle any spreadsheet task your role demands.
Why pay more - in time or money - to learn Excel VBA automation the unstructured way?
Most learners considering this course weigh two alternatives first: free self-study through YouTube and blogs, or buying individual topic-specific courses one at a time. Neither gives you the structured event-first sequence, downloadable VBA templates, real case studies, and completion certificate that this course delivers - and both paths end up costing more in time, confusion, or money.
Simple takeaway: A single structured VBA automation course with downloadable templates, real case studies, a sequenced curriculum, and a recognised certificate delivers more learning per rupee than any free or piecemeal alternative.
What learners say about WallStreetMojo training
Use this section for named, photo-backed testimonials once the final student proof assets are available.
“The advanced VBA functions and event automation techniques were very practical. I have already implemented several concepts in our internal Excel systems.”

“Clear explanations with hands-on examples made complex VBA event handling easy to understand. Great course for improving Excel efficiency.”

“Excellent training for professionals looking to automate advanced Excel tasks. The real-time applications and coding demonstrations were especially helpful.”

Hear directly from learners
Add up to three short student videos here. If a course does not have video testimonials yet, simply turn this section off or remove the video testimonial blocks.
From confusion to confidence in finance
From exploring finance careers to gaining a strong understanding of the industry and its day-to-day roles.
Making complex concepts simple to understand.
Earn a WallStreetMojo certificate after course completion.
Once you complete the Excel Events Automation Using Advanced VBA Functions Course, you receive an online certificate you can link to your LinkedIn profile, attach to job applications, or present at recruitment drives to demonstrate your Excel VBA automation, macro programming, and custom function skills.

Frequently Asked Questions
Answers to the most common questions about this Excel VBA automation course - covering prerequisites, curriculum topics, access, certification, and what sets this training apart.
What is Excel automation?
Excel automation is a concept that is also referred to as a group of functions, formatting styles, filters and formulas that make the spreadsheet calculate values and automatically fill in the data in cells with respect to other values. This way, the data automatically gets updated with time, and the user doesn't have to fill in every cell or information with values, time or date manually. This saves time and improves productivity. This Excel automation course with certification will definitely help you improve your career development.
What are the benefits of taking an Excel automation online course?
The benefits of taking an Excel automation online course are as follows: You learn about automation functions in MS Excel. The course rewards you with an online certificate to help you regarding your career prospects. Once you become good with automation and using advanced VBA functions, you improve your productivity by saving time and effort. It makes you stand out from the crowd in terms of skills and knowledge.
What topics are covered in an Excel automation using VBA course?
You can check out the entire course curriculum on our website, along with all the other Excel automation course details. Keeping in mind that the primary audience will be mainly people who already know how to operate MS Excel, we have incorporated many advanced VBA functions and automation filter and formatting techniques of Excel. Hence, it is ideal that you acquire basic Excel knowledge before enrolling in this course.
What is the best Excel automation certification available?
Well, we cannot comment on all the other courses that are available on the internet or offline today regarding Excel automation skills. Still, when it comes to WallStreetMojo, we can promise top-notch quality content with relevant study material and data that comes with the video tutorial. We have covered all the essential concepts and topics that will help you become industry-ready and will prepare you for all sorts of professional jobs across industries in different business sectors.
Which is the best Excel automation course for beginners?
Although this course consists of many advanced-level functionalities and features and VBA code usage in MS Excel, we would still suggest you take this course as a beginner. We can safely say that because of the curriculum, this course can help educate individuals from diverse backgrounds, irrespective of the industry in which they have experience.. We can assure you that it is the best Excel automation course with certification available, as it ensures that you develop comprehensive knowledge of all the concepts and techniques covered.
What support is available during Excel automation training?
For tech support or any other assistance regarding course queries, you can write an email to us at support@wallstreetmojo.com. We promise to reply promptly with the right answers and solutions to your queries, concerns, or any issues regarding course content. . The support team is responsible for answering your questions and that’s why they have been trained to understand your problems and provide you with effective solutions.
Can I get hands-on experience in an Excel automation course?
Yes, the course has an equally balanced curriculum with theoretical and practical learnings. You will be offered downloadable Excel templates, which you can utilize to practice the automation functions and get a hands-on learning experience rather than just focusing on theory. The downloadable templates will work even offline and are given to train you with examples so that when you work at your workspace, you know what to do in different scenarios.
How can I learn Excel automation online?
With this course you can completely learn Excel automation online. Once you purchase this course, you can access this course from anywhere at any time from all devices, such as mobile phones, laptops, desktop computers or even tablets. This is a completely online video course crafted for you to take advantage of and become a master in Excel automation online.
How does Excel automation using VBA training differ from standard training?
This Excel automation VBA training is very different from standard training because it offers offline Excel templates to practice and understand the real-world applicability of the different methods and concepts discussed.. The course instructor shares many personal experiences with you, along with examples, case studies and references. Also, upon completion of the course, we reward you with an online certification, which many online courses lack.
How long does an Excel automation course typically last?
The ideal duration of the Excel automation training course in terms of the video tutorial is 3+ hours hours. Still, since it is a self-paced course, you don't have to hurry or keep a deadline in mind while taking the course. This course comes with a one-year-long unlimited access to the course content. Hence, there is no rush for you to complete the course in just three hours or a few weeks. Take your time with each concept.
How much does an Excel automation course fee cost?
This is a paid course. So, you will have to pay a fee to purchase the course and start learning. That said, we would want to assure yu that there are no additional costs or fees. Once you make payment, you will have unlimited access to the course materials for a year. . Note that we also provide offers or discounts that allow you to purchase our courses at an attractive price. So, keep an eye out for such offers.
What are the prerequisites for taking an Excel automation course?
Individuals must have access to Excel and basic knowledge of spreadsheet software to understand all the concepts explained in this course clearly. Also, they must have access to a stable internet connection to ensure an optimal learning experience. If individuals do not meet these requirements, purchasing this course may not be an ideal decision. In case individuals have the Excel software and a secure internet connection but lack the basic knowledge concerning Excel, they can consider taking a free Excel course to understand the basics.
Who can benefit from learning Excel automation?
Learning Excel automation can help the following individuals: Working professionals - They are already working on Excel but are looking for advanced techniques and to hone their skills. Beginners - They are people who have just started using and exploring MS Excel and want to become an expert in it for career prospects. The rest are, graduates and students who want to learn Excel automation to add skills to their resume and professional profiles.
Are there advanced Excel automation courses available?
Yes, this course, indeed, is an advanced-level Excel automation course. It is a paid course but comes at a discounted price. There are many other advanced-level courses available on our website. If you are interested in a basic level course, you can check out our other free or paid basic level courses before you start with advanced level training classes. Also, we have structured courses in a way that you can always expect quality and streamlined content that is helpful to people from diverse backgrounds.
How effective is Excel automation online training?
The Excel automation course is very effective for the following reasons: It is a self-paced course so you can learn at your own pace without being in a hurry to complete the course. The course offers an online certification that you will only receive once you pass the test satisfactorily. It serves as proof of your knowledge concerning Excel Events Automation Using Advanced VBA Functions. All the important concepts and topics are covered through dedicated chapters, which are properly structured into a high-quality curriculum.
How can Excel automation improve my productivity?
The whole point of learning Excel automation is to use the formulas and functions to automate spreadsheets with cell and row formatting so that values and data get automatically calculated and updated in the sheet. This one thing will save plenty of time and effort for you as you won't have to spend hours making reports manually filling data. This way, Excel automation will increase your productivity.
How do I choose the best Excel automation course for my needs?
The sure shot way to choose the best Excel automation course as per your needs is to check the details provided by the course, especially the Excel automation course syllabus. Only by knowing what concepts are being covered in the course can you make a better decision for yourself. Of course, the Excel automation course duration, certification, pricing and other factors also play an important role.
What are the key features of Excel automation using VBA?
The key features of Excel automation using VBA are - You learn to turn Excel events on and off Create customer functions and formulas for your calculations using VBA Apply VBA code to induce automation in sheets for auto-update Learn cell formatting, custom formatting, and filters. Learn advanced features and other reference functions to save time and effort, and improve productivity. It helps you equip yourself with user data form and data validation techniques.
What is the career path for someone with Excel automation skills?
Pursuing an Excel automation career path and making it big in it are two different processes. With Excel automation skills, you start in any industry as an intern or with an entry-level position. It is possible because MS Excel is used by millions of people everyday at work. This automation course will give you a competitive edge over others. With time, you can learn and get promoted to an associate or even a managerial position.
What types of jobs can I get with Excel automation skills?
There are different types of Excel automation jobs that an individual can take or pursue with Excel automation skills, such as: Intern - This job can be for an unpaid intern or with a stipend. Usually, all industries pay their interns. Analyst - In many offices and firms, this could be an entry-level position Associate - Here, many individuals work for their managers or team leads. Managers - They are responsible for handling a group of employees working as a team. Executives - Managers report them with insights and data.
How can Excel automation skills enhance my career prospects?
The Excel automation skills will reward you with an online certification that will help you in job interviews and at work to get recognized among others, your peers, colleagues and even in the eyes of your seniors. Not to mention, once done with the course, you will have multiple skills and techniques at your disposal and will deal with data and reports like never before. The most important aspect is that you can apply the skills in your current job role as well.
What is the average salary for professionals with Excel automation skills?
The salary range for Excel automation professionals depends on the type of role, position and designation they are offered, along with the different types of responsibilities and tasks to be performed on a daily basis. For example, individuals appointed as managers are responsible for controlling their team members. Their job role requires them to assign tasks to team members efficiently and track their progress. On average, yearly, managers earn $167,644 as of May 28, 2024 in the US, per salary.com. You can be an intern or an executive. However, the whole journey from the former to the latter may take time.
What industries commonly use Excel automation?
MS Excel itself is a common software used by millions of people across industries and sectors by employees and business owners to manage files, reports and company data of different departments such as sales, accounts, manufacturing, human resources, finance, and so on. Hence, if you are equipped with Excel automation skills, you can shine in almost every industry. This course will make you industry-ready.
Does the Excel automation course come with certification?
Yes, not only this, but every WallstreetMojo course comes with an online certification. We appreciate your efforts and reward you with the certificate to validate your skills and knowledge and let you link it to your professional profiles on different job platforms and LinkedIn profiles. You can use this certificate to show and highlight your technical skills in front of recruiters and companies online or in job interviews.
What are the benefits of an Excel automation certification?
The benefits of an Excel automation certification are given below: You get a validated document highlighting your skills and expertise in Excel automation skills. The certificate has your name, course name, the signature of the course director and WallstreetMojo's recognition. It helps you in bagging jobs and internships and boosts your career growth. Once you are done with the Excel automation classes, you will save a lot of time dealing with Excel reports and can teach other colleagues and juniors the same.
What are the steps to obtain an online Excel automation certification?
One can follow these steps to to obtain the Excel automation certificate: Pay attention to the course content and learnings. Answer all the multiple choice questions at the end of every chapter and obtain the minimum marks to pass those exams. Lastly, pass the final assessment at the end of the course. After the third step, you can download the certificate.
Still could not find your answer?
Send us your question and our team will help you understand whether this course is right for your goals.
VBA Events First. Custom Automation Next. Industry-Ready Always.
This is your structured path from basic Excel user to advanced VBA automation specialist - covering events, user forms, input validation, custom functions, and macros with hands-on templates and a WallStreetMojo certificate to show for it.